Managers-Only Wiki: Support Outsourcing Plan

Sales leads should note that Quillbrook Systems intends to transition tier-one customer support to Ferrowan Partners over two quarters. Escalations and enterprise accounts remain in-house at the Dunmoor centre. Expect a brief handover period with dual staffing; customer-facing messaging is being drafted. Coverage hours extend to 24/5 post-transition. The commercial rationale is summarised in the confidential note below.

management briefing: Only 33 of the 205 pilot accounts renewed Kasath, so a churn review is set for October 17. Weniusek Logistics is in early talks to buy Holethax Freight for about $345.6 million.

ONBOARDING — Order cutoff, Millet & Thorn Bakery platform

Orders placed after 16:00 local roll to the next bake day. The cutoff job (Crumbcut) runs on the Ovenhouse scheduler; don't edit its cron directly — change the config in the Proofbox repo and redeploy. Late-order overrides go through the manager console only. You'll need access to the Crumbcut admin panel on day one; your account is pre-created but locked. Unlock it using the recovery passphrase given below.

recovery phrase for hadup-fawep: framir-kaswyn-jorael

Welcome aboard — this ticket is a good intro to a recurring problem. The AgriLink gateway fleet that relays tractor and combine telemetry from the Dunmore test farms has drifted from the baseline: three units report different upload intervals and one has compression disabled entirely. Drift usually comes from field technicians applying manual fixes without filing a change record. Please audit each unit against the baseline and re-apply where needed. For comparison, the intended baseline configuration is shown below.

deployment values, tajog-tawif:
zorael:
  pin: 1808
  metrics_host: metrics.zorael.zemvarsys.internal
  tenant: prair
  seal: seal_e49e3ef4

**Q: How does the support team get in overnight?**

Good question — the main doors at Pellworth Court lock at 21:00 sharp, so night-shift folks on the Tideway support rota come in through the east side entrance instead. Your regular badge won't open it after hours (annoying, we know), so there's a separate night code that rotates monthly. Don't share it outside the team, and don't write it on the door frame like last winter. The current night entry code is:

badge for yahif-bahaf: bdg-XUBUM-7